Bob Wang brings over 30 years of coaching expertise to help golfers of all skill levels improve their game and reach their full potential. He is certified in advanced swing analysis technologies, including SportsBox AI 3D analytics software, V1 Sports pressure mat, and Hackmotion wearable sensor technology, allowing him to provide cutting-edge instruction that integrates data-driven insights. His personalized lessons are tailored to each student’s strengths and learning goals, focusing on building strong fundamentals, improving performance, and enhancing the overall golf experience. Fluent in both French and 中文, Bob welcomes students from diverse backgrounds and offers an inclusive learning environment.
In addition to his teaching skills, Bob is a highly trained club fitting expert, having completed professional training at Golf Galaxy. He incorporates equipment optimization into his coaching, offering comprehensive swing evaluations with video and pressure mat analysis. An active 8-handicap golfer, Bob blends technical precision with practical experience to deliver dynamic, engaging instruction. Passionate about personal growth and lifelong learning, he has successfully guided hundreds of students to improvement and success. Bob is currently on staff at Golf Galaxy and Mariner Point Golf Center, where he continues to share his dedication to golf education.
